SSW7 Stratford to Walthamstow
Wednesday 6th July 2022
Event Type
Group Walk
Region / Area
Southern England / London
Local Group
London
Distance
6.5ml.
Start Time
18:00
Route
Stratford Underground Station - Westfield exit, on Montfichet Road
Through the Olympic Park, exploring the inner workings of Leyton and on to Walthamstow's historic Village. Finish: Walthamstow Central Station
Contact
Pete Colley Tel: 07909 913992
North London Brooks Wednesday 13th July 2022
Event Type
Group Walk
Region / Area
Southern England / London
Local Group
London
Distance
7ml.
Start Time
18:20
Route
Hadley Wood Station (Zone 6, train from Moorgate 17.45, Highbury & Islington 17.53, Finsbury Park 18.00)
Descending the beautiful valley of Salmon's Brook towards Enfield, then beside Merryhills and Glen Brooks, past Boxers Lake and through Oakwood Park to finish at Southgate Station (Zone 4, Wetherspoons nearby)
Contact
Colin Saunders Tel: 07768 4531259 (no limit but please let me know if coming)
